

#PASSIVE RANGE OF MOTION SHOULDER FULL#
The exercises help you move all the persons joints through their full range of motion. Range of motion is how far the persons joints can be moved in different directions.

Passive range of motion (ROM) shoulder moves allow you to stretch your arm in various directions without actively engaging any muscles, which can help improve your mobility without exacerbating any pain youre experiencing.
